The science of love
Sherlock is a scientist in heart and mind. Emotions confuse him and make him uncomfortable.
Which is why he avoided them all his life.
Until a certain ex-army doctor crash-landed in his emotional wasteland and started planting a fucking tropical rainforest of emotions.
When John first tells him that he loves him, Sherlock does not believe him. But John, despite not being a scientist, knows exactly how to prove it – with empirical facts.
And Sherlock discovers that emotions aren’t always confusing or complicated.
Sherlock is a scientist. He believes that a fact once stated does not need to be repeated until it is falsified. So imagine his confusion when he finds a note stuck into his laptop after their first night together that just says ‘I love you.’
He doesn’t ask about it, merely observes the two of them.
He discovers that he’s feeling like something with small wings is on the loose in his stomach every time John tells him. And he notices the light that shines in John’s eyes every time Sherlock tells him.
Does he realise that love can’t be studied scientifically?
Anyway, you can be sure to find that first note from John, time-worn from frequent touching, sticking out of the pages from whatever book Sherlock is reading, be it books on bees, bruise patterns or botany.
